Definitions:

Circulatory System

The body's system responsible for the movement of blood and lymph, carrying nutrients and oxygen to cells while removing waste products.

Oxygen

A chemical element essential for life, commonly found in the Earth's atmosphere, and a key component of water and organic compounds.

Upper Respiratory System

The part of the respiratory system that includes the nose, nasal passages, pharynx, and larynx, involved in breathing and speech.

Paranasal Sinuses

Air-filled spaces around the nasal cavity that help warm, moisten, and filter the air breathed in through the nose.
